The Story County CROP Hunger Walk raises money for hunger relief- at home and around the world. We gather to remember how not everyone has access to clean water and healthy foods. We walk, because they have to walk.
The non-competitive walk is held at Ada Hayden. Everyone- all ages and abilities- is invited to walk and remember people less fortunate.
In 2024, we raised $35,000 for organizations- around the world and eight in Story County.
Walkers are encouraged to raise funds or make a donation, but it's not required to be part of the Walk. It's a great community event, where people who care about hunger get together. The event is affilicated with Church World Service and many faith congregations (both Christian and Jewish) participate as groups, but individual walkers are welcome! None of the agencies that we support have religious requirements to receive assistance.

Mission Statement
The Ames CROP Walk raises money to help people access healthy food and clean water- in Story County and around the world.
Description
We've been organizing a CROP Walk in Ames for over 50 years. We support 8 agencies in Story County.
